Câu hỏi được gắn thẻ «serialization»

Tuần tự hóa là quá trình các cấu trúc dữ liệu được chuyển đổi thành định dạng có thể dễ dàng lưu trữ hoặc truyền đi và sau đó được xây dựng lại.


4
Json.net serialize / deserialize các kiểu dẫn xuất?
json.net (newtonsoft) Tôi đang xem qua tài liệu nhưng không thể tìm thấy gì về điều này hoặc cách tốt nhất để làm điều đó. public class Base { public string Name; } public class Derived : Base { public string Something; } JsonConvert.Deserialize<List<Base>>(text); Bây giờ tôi có các đối …



1
Khi nào sử dụng create () của Serializer và create () performance_create () của ModelViewset
Tôi muốn làm rõ tài liệu đã cho django-rest-frameworkvề việc tạo đối tượng mô hình. Cho đến nay, tôi thấy rằng có 3 cách tiếp cận về cách xử lý các sự kiện như vậy. create()Phương pháp Serializer . Đây là tài liệu class CommentSerializer(serializers.Serializer): def create(self, validated_data): return Comment.objects.create(**validated_data) …

15
Làm thế nào để sửa chữa một chuỗi được tuần tự hóa đã bị hỏng do độ dài đếm byte không chính xác?
Tôi đang sử dụng Hotaru CMS với plugin Tải lên hình ảnh, tôi gặp lỗi này nếu cố gắng đính kèm hình ảnh vào bài đăng, nếu không thì không có lỗi: unserialize () [function.unserialize]: Lỗi khi bù đắp Mã vi phạm (lỗi trỏ đến dòng **): /** * Retrieve …


7
Nối tiếp một thành viên Enum cho JSON
Làm cách nào để tuần tự hóa một Enumthành viên Python thành JSON, để tôi có thể giải mã JSON kết quả trở lại thành một đối tượng Python? Ví dụ, mã này: from enum import Enum import json class Status(Enum): success = 0 json.dumps(Status.success) dẫn đến lỗi: TypeError: <Status.success: …





6
Serialize một int nullable
Tôi có một lớp với int nullable? datatype được đặt để tuần tự hóa dưới dạng phần tử xml. Có cách nào để thiết lập nó để bộ tuần tự xml sẽ không tuần tự hóa phần tử nếu giá trị là null không? Tôi đã cố gắng thêm thuộc …
92 c#  .net  xml  serialization 



Khi sử dụng trang web của chúng tôi, bạn xác nhận rằng bạn đã đọc và hiểu Chính sách cookieChính sách bảo mật của chúng tôi.
Licensed under cc by-sa 3.0 with attribution required.